The short answer: how clinics & health practices in Owings Mills use AI
For a clinic or health practice, the best first AI is appointment scheduling and reminder automation. New patients who hit hold music hang up and book with the next practice — an AI receptionist answers instantly, books into open slots, and handles rescheduling. Automated reminders then cut no-shows, which are pure lost revenue for any practice.

Where AI Pays Off First
You don't need all of these — we help you pick the one or two that move the needle now.
New-Patient Line That Answers Instantly
Every new-patient call answered on the first ring, 24/7.
The AI answers immediately, checks the basics (new or existing patient, visit type, insurance carrier), books into the right slot type, and sends intake paperwork by text — so new patients are captured at the moment of intent, not lost to hold music.
No-Show Reduction
Layered reminders with one-tap confirm and reschedule.
Automated text and email reminders at booking, before the appointment, and morning-of — with a one-tap reschedule instead of a silent no-show. Canceled slots trigger the waitlist automatically so the schedule stays full.
Recall & Reactivation
Patients due for cleanings, check-ups, or follow-ups book themselves.
The system tracks recall intervals — six-month cleanings, annual exams, PT re-evals, med spa maintenance — and reaches out when patients are due, steadily refilling the schedule from your existing patient base.
Routine Rescheduling Off the Phones
Patients reschedule by text without tying up the front desk.
Reschedule requests get handled conversationally by the AI within the rules you set (slot types, provider availability, notice windows), freeing the front desk for patients standing in front of them.
